[0050] Without limiting the application, the fastener according to the invention is particularly suitable for assembling furniture components to form a finished item of furniture. For example, the fastener of the invention can be used to secure together panels that typically extend at right angles to each other, such as a tabletop 1 (see FIG. 1 ) and two leg-defining panels 2, and also to secure a curtain panel 3 onto the leg-defining plate. For example, the panels may also be the side walls 4 and the top and bottom walls 5 and 6 of a cabinet (see FIG. 2 ).

[0051] Turning now to a simple embodiment of the invention, shown in Figures 3 and 4, a fastener according to the first variant of the above definition, indicated generally by the numeral 7, comprises two coaxial end regions 8, which pass through A hexagonal structure 9 formed by a central hexagonal cross-sectional junction area is connected to each other. Abstract

A fastener element (7, 24, 30, 41, 50, 60) is adapted to be secured in a blind hole (12) formed in a first component (13) to be connected to a second component (14) generally provided with an aligned blind hole. The element is of generally cylindrical shape with an outer surface provided with a series of anchoring formations (10, 32, 43) following a generally helical path along at least a part of its length. The formations are configured to enable the element to be forcibly introduced, at least partially, without rotation thereof, axially into a blind hole in said first component to anchor the element therein. The fastener element either has a shank permanently associated therewith (7) or one or more formations (34, 43, 45) for the operative retention of a cooperant end of a separate shank (36, 43). The shank has an engagement zone (9, 22, 23, 37, 42, 71) whereby rotation of the element can be effected about its axis to result in axial movement of the element relative to the hole to tighten a joint. The invention also provides components and a method of joining them using the fasteners.

Description

technical field [0001] The present invention generally relates to a fastener suitable for interconnecting assemblies, in particular, but not limited to, fasteners for furniture assemblies in removable or constant form. More particularly, the present invention relates to a fastener that is generally adequately concealed because it requires an access slot that positions itself generally away from the normally visible face or edge of the components being fastened together . [0002] The invention also relates to components, in particular furniture components, secured to other components and to complete assemblies of these components by using the fastener device of the invention. [0003] The invention further relates to a method of assembling an assembly, in particular a furniture assembly, using the fastener of the invention.
